We are seeking a Manager to join the Disney Streaming Marketing Finance team, reporting to the Senior Manager, Marketing Finance. This Manager will play a key role in supporting Streaming’s business and financial leadership with financial, strategic planning and analytical support related to all aspects of Disney Streaming Marketing.

What You Will Do

  • Lead executive reporting of Direct-to-Consumer Marketing across Global Disney+, Hulu, and ESPN+ in support of annual planning, long-range planning, and the bi-monthly forecasting process

  • Effectively provide executive stakeholders with highly visible, ad hoc analysis and insights after each forecast to support key business decisions

  • Partner with marketing teams to identify and consolidate risks and opportunities, key trade-offs, and relevant strategic issues

  • Collaborate with marketing, finance, and data teams to build and manage tools to track and optimize marketing spend, such as Marketing Mix Models

  • Analyze the competitive streaming market and identify marketing-driven strategic opportunities

  • Partner with other Direct to Consumer finance and FP&A teams on optimizing the P&L and analyzing the subscriber model and lifetime value

  • Lead and develop team overseeing a Senior Financial Analyst

Required Qualifications & Skills

  • 5+ years of relevant finance/business experience in media/entertainment, management/strategy consulting, investment banking, or equity research

  • Current knowledge of trends in the media & entertainment industry, such as M&A, strategic shifts, or product initiatives

  • Proficiency in interpreting a financial P&L statement and basic financial KPIs

  • Advanced Excel skills; experience building operating models and analyzing large data sets

  • Excellent communication and PowerPoint skills; ability to distill analyses into structured outputs for executive-level deliverables

  • Capacity to multi-task, work collaboratively with different teams in a fast-paced environment, and keep supervisor promptly informed

Preferred Qualifications

  • Understanding of subscription, direct-to-consumer, and media industry economic models

Education

BA/BS required; CPA, CFA, MBA or equivalent preferred


The hiring range for this position in NY is $126,000.00-$157,400.00 per year. The base pay actually offered will take into account internal equity and also may vary depending on the candidate’s geographic region, job-related knowledge, skills, and experience among other factors. A bonus and/or long-term incentive units may be provided as part of the compensation package, in addition to the full range of medical, financial, and/or other benefits, dependent on the level and position offered.

About The Walt Disney Company:

The Walt Disney Company, together with its subsidiaries and affiliates, is a leading diversified international family entertainment and media enterprise that includes three core business segments: Disney Entertainment, ESPN, and Disney Experiences. From humble beginnings as a cartoon studio in the 1920s to its preeminent name in the entertainment industry today, Disney proudly continues its legacy of creating world-class stories and experiences for every member of the family. Disney’s stories, characters and experiences reach consumers and guests from every corner of the globe. With operations in more than 40 countries, our employees and cast members work together to create entertainment experiences that are both universally and locally cherished.
